X65.6165 Miniature mask

 

Object Name: Miniature mask

Culture: Pende peoples

Place of Origin: Democratic Republic of the Congo

Date/Era: 19th century

Medium/Materials: Ivory

Credit Line: Gift of the Wellcome Trust.

Accession Number: X65.6165

A number of Central African peoples make and wear elegant ivory pendants and combs as prestige items. Pende ornaments depicting a human face are worn around the neck and are prized for their coolness and whiteness.
